Windows Loader by Daz is a legacy software tool used to activate non-genuine copies of Windows 7 and Windows Server. While it was widely used for years, using it today involves significant security and legal risks. 🛡️ Important Security Warning
Windows Loader By Daz, particularly version 2.2.2, is an activation tool developed by a group known as "Team Daz." Its primary function is to trick Microsoft Windows into believing it has been legitimately activated without requiring a valid product key.
As of 2026, Microsoft has ended support for Windows 7, meaning even an activated system will not receive critical security updates, leaving it vulnerable to modern exploits.
